Dusk from The Perch water source after a day of rain![]()
About 90 minutes later we would be concerned for our life; pouring rain, high winds, and mixed ice left us miserable on "The Cornice" trail attempting to skirt Jefferson. Never, ever, ever take the cornice trail in bad weather just go over the top and hope for the best!!!!
